#9f5dc4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#9f5dc4 is composed of 62.4% red, 36.5%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.9% cyan, 52.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 278.4 degrees, a saturation of 46.6% and a lightness of 56.7%. #9f5dc4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ffbaff with #3f0089. Closest websafe color is: #9966cc.

Shades and Tints of #9f5dc4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08040b is the darkest color, while #fdfbf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#9f5dc4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#919091 is the less saturated color, while #ad2af7 is the most saturated one.
